接口测试工具JMeter
一、JMeter简介
JMeter的™应用程序是开源软件,100%纯Java应用而设计的负载测试功能行为和测量性能。它最初是为测试Web应用程序而设计的,但此后已扩展到其他测试功能。我用来看接口量的指标
二准备环境
1.java1.8
2.下载JMeter 下载链接:http://jmeter.apache.org/download_jmeter.cgi
2.1解压后:双击jmeter.bat批处理文件
三、测试接口demo
1.创建线程组
2.创建http请求
3.http信息头管理器
4.添加查看结果树、汇总报告、聚合报告、断言结果
5.开始测试
结果:
1.请求、返回数据
2.聚合报告:
Label:每个 JMeter 的 请求都有一个 Name 属性,这里显示的就是 Name 属性的值
Samples:表示本次测试中一共发出了多少个请求
Average:平均响应时间
Median:也就是 50% 用户的响应时间
90%Line:90% 用户的响应时间
Min:最小响应时间
Max:最大响应时间
Error%:本次测试中出现错误的请求的数量/请求的总数
Throughput:吞吐量——默认情况下表示每秒完成的请求数
KB/Sec:每秒从服务器端接收到的数据量,相当于LoadRunner中的Throughput/Sec